Casa Helipa is celebrated for its remarkable location in the Val d'Aran, offering guests an ideal retreat to explore the natural beauty of nearby peaks and villages while staying in a characterful, renovated Aranese-style house. The setting in a picturesque, tranquil mountain hamlet provides the perfect backdrop for a relaxing getaway, with easy access to local hiking opportunities.
Guests consistently praise the spacious and cozy rooms, which are designed to provide comfort and relaxation, along with well-equipped communal areas, including a large, inviting living room and kitchen. While some guests identify minor issues with bed size and cleanliness in shared spaces, the overall ambiance is enhanced by the simple yet functional design that accommodates relaxing stays.
Staff members, particularly the owner and Peir, are renowned for their exceptional hospitality, offering personalized and informative local guidance. Their attentive, friendly service ensures guests feel welcomed and valued throughout their stay.
Casa Helipa also wins admiration for its unique sleeping experience, with historical beds from the 19th century adding charm and character. The dog-friendly policy is a significant highlight, welcoming pets without additional fees and providing a caring environment for both guests and their dogs.
Overall, Casa Helipa offers a warm and inviting atmosphere paired with a stunning location, making it a memorable destination for mountain enthusiasts, families, and travelers with pets seeking a tranquil retreat.
HostalTina receives high praise from guests for its exceptional location in the Vall d'Aran, provides convenient access to Bossòst and offers scenic views nestled between mountains. The hostel is notably clean with spotless rooms and common areas, contributing to a positive and comfortable atmosphere. Parking is free and easily accessible and the friendly, attentive staff enhance the overall experience, offering a warm and knowledgeable welcome.
The breakfast at HostalTina stands out for its high-quality, locally sourced products, including a superb selection of cold cuts and gluten-free options. Guests appreciate the hearty portions and freshly made dishes. Both the breakfast and the restaurant are well-regarded with numerous positive comments on the variety and quality of dinner options, including regional specialties and delicious pizzas.
The rooms, while simple and functional, are cozy and clean. Some are modern with good views, though they tend to be on the smaller side. Despite a few reviews pointing out outdated decor, small bathrooms or occasional noise issues, the accommodations meet guests' expectations for a hostel.
In summary, HostalTina is highly recommended for its excellent location, cleanliness, friendly staff and quality dining. Minor criticisms regarding room size and bed comfort are outweighed by the overall positive reviews, making it a reliable and pleasant option for travelers.
